    Start with qualifications, however do not stop there

    Licensing and insurance are the very first things worth checking, and they are not details to gloss over. Any trustworthy tree service need to carry basic liability insurance and workers' compensation protection. If an employee gets hurt on your home and the company is not properly insured, that becomes your problem quickly. The exact same is true if a limb falls the incorrect method and harms a roofing system, shed, or car.

    In practice, lots of homeowners request proof and then never ever look carefully enough at what they got. Do not be shy about that. Ask whether the policy is existing and whether it covers the sort of work being performed. Tree removal near a home, utility line, or removed garage is not the exact same thing as light pruning in an open yard. A business that is reluctant when you request paperwork is telling you something important.

    Credentials also consist of training. Some teams have arborist understanding, while others are basically labor groups with a saw. That distinction shows up in the quality of the work. A great tree service can explain why a tree must be removed instead of trimmed, or why a heavy correction cut might stress the tree more than assist it. You do not need a lecture, but you need to hear reasoning that sounds grounded in actual practice.

    Look genuine experience in Columbus conditions

    Local experience matters more than numerous house owners recognize. A tree service that works in Columbus regularly comprehends the mix of types common in central Ohio, from maples and oaks to ornamental trees planted near foundations and sidewalks. They understand how quickly summertime storms can alter the plan and how frozen ground can make clean-up and stump grinding more complicated.

    Columbus also has lots of older neighborhoods where trees were planted decades before existing problems, driveway widths, and energy positionings were a concern. Getting rid of a fully grown tree in among those yards can need rigging over a roof, reducing limbs in sections, and mindful control of particles. A business that has only managed wide-open rural lots might be overwhelmed by that sort of work.

    Experience displays in the questions a business asks. A seasoned arborist or estimator will want to know whether the tree is near a structure, whether gain access to is tight, whether the root zone has currently been interrupted, and whether the tree is leaning, hollow, storm-damaged, or dead. They might request photos before they check out. That is not laziness. It often suggests they are trying to estimate the work properly rather of guessing.

    Evaluate how they approach tree removal versus tree trimming

    Not every tree concern requires tree removal, and not every tree ought to be saved through pruning alone. Profundity here is one of the clearest signs that you have discovered the right tree service.

    Tree trimming should enhance structure, health, clearance, or security. It ought to not look like somebody took a hedge trimmer to a fully grown canopy. Overthinning a tree can leave it stressed out, sunburned, and more susceptible to damage. Topping is another cautioning sign. If a company proposes to leading trees as a regular practice, look somewhere else. It frequently creates weak regrowth and long-term problems.

    Tree removal, on the other hand, needs to be handled with a plan. The questions are practical. Can the tree be felled in one piece, or must it be taken apart from the top down? Is there enough room for devices? Will the team need ropes, rigging, or a container truck? What occurs to the stump and surface area roots afterward? A knowledgeable company can stroll you through those compromises without making the procedure noise dramatic or casual.

    A reasonable example comes up frequently after summertime wind occasions. A tree may still be standing however have a split leader or a cracked major limb. One business may say it needs immediate removal, while another may recommend pruning and monitoring if the structure allows it. There is no universal answer. What matters is that the company can explain why it is suggesting one course over another.

    Pay attention to safety routines on site

    Safety is simple to promote and more difficult to practice. When a tree service shows up, the method they set up informs you a lot. Cones, ropes, spotters, helmets, eye security, and regulated work zones are not overkill. They are standard professionalism. If the team appears casual about where branches fall, where employees stand, or how they secure neighboring residential or commercial property, the risk is not theoretical.

    This matters a lot more when the task involves tree removal near a house, garage, fence, or power service. Great crews do not simply cut and hope. They make directional cuts, utilize rigging to lower heavy areas, and keep the work area clear. They also know when conditions are too bad to continue safely. Wet ground, high wind, lightning danger, and surprise decay can alter the job in a hurry.

    You needs to also ask how they manage utilities. A tree leaning toward electrical lines is not a regular pruning job, and it ought to never ever be treated like one. Reliable business know when to stop and generate the energy company or a specialized crew. If someone bluffs their method through that discussion, take it seriously. A low cost is never ever worth a fire risk or electrocution risk.

    Get clear about equipment and cleanup

    Equipment is not everything, however it matters. A company that owns or routinely uses the ideal machinery can typically work faster, safer, and with less damage to the lawn. That may indicate a chipper, stump mill, container truck, skid steer, or climbing equipment matched to the tree and website conditions. For bigger tasks, the distinction in between a completely geared up crew and a bare-bones one can be hours of labor and a lot of unneeded pressure on the landscape.

    Stump grinding is a fine example. Some homeowners assume stump removal is included in tree removal, just to learn later that the stump will sit there unless they pay extra. If you want the stump gone, ask what depth they grind to, just how much debris they leave behind, and whether the location can be backfilled with soil or mulch later. A shallow grind can leave a stump that resprouts or interferes with yard care. An appropriate stump grinding service typically minimizes that headache significantly.

    Cleanup is worthy of the exact same attention. An excellent crew will not leave piles of brush, chunks of trunk, or sawdust spread throughout the lawn unless that became part of the arrangement. If the work is near a driveway, patio area, or street, ask how they deal with particles movement and surface protection. Some business include raking and haul-away. Others are more limited. Neither is incorrect, but it needs to be comprehended before the saw starts.

    Compare estimates for substance, not simply price

    The most inexpensive price quote frequently looks appealing until the details come into view. One business may be pricing quote just the cut, while another consists of transporting, stump grinding, insurance coverage, and cleanup. Another might have seen more threat and priced accordingly. That does not immediately suggest the higher estimate is inflated.

    When comparing bids, read for specifics. A helpful price quote usually identifies the tree or trees in concern, explains whether the work is removal, trimming, pruning, nonessential removal, or stump grinding, and describes what particles handling is included. If the quote is vague enough to fit any job, it is not a genuine comparison.

    A mindful homeowner need to also ask about covert costs. Will the crew charge additional if the tree is more hollow than expected? Is access to the backyard narrow enough to need hand carrying particles? Does the company charge for hauling logs individually? Are there charges for emergency action after a storm? These are not traps, they are common factors that alter the final invoice.

    The point is not to discover the lowest number. It is to find the best worth for the actual work being done. A tree service that conserves cash by skipping cleanup, hurrying the cut, or ignoring risk might end up costing more in repair work, labor, or future damage.

    Ask how they manage assessment and recommendations

    Good tree work starts before the saw begins. A thoughtful business should be able to inspect a tree and describe what they see. They might point out co-dominant stems, consisted of bark, decay, deadwood, root disruption, or indications of stress that are not obvious from the street. They ought to also be able to distinguish between cosmetic issues and genuine structural problems.

    This is where tree trimming frequently gets oversold. Not every uncomfortable limb requires to come off. A small amount of selective pruning may improve the tree's health and appearance without overcorrecting it. At the exact same time, some trees are simply beyond saving. A fully grown trunk with significant decay or a split root flare is not something that can be repaired with a lighter touch. A trustworthy arborist will be honest about that.

    If you are getting a number of viewpoints, listen for consistency in the thinking, not similar wording. One company may prefer removal because the tree is too near to your home. Another may suggest decrease pruning and monitoring. The helpful question is not who sounds more positive, but whose suggestion shows the very best understanding of the site, the species, and the likely failure points.

    Think about long-lasting residential or commercial property effect, not only the tree itself

    A tree service is not just changing the tree. It is changing the lawn. Roots, shade, drain, and sunshine all shift after tree removal or heavy pruning. This is especially real when big trees come down. Unexpectedly, a yard may get more sun and more heat stress. A structure that utilized to remain shaded might dry differently. A neighboring tree may lose wind protection and end up being more exposed.

    That is why stump grinding and website repair should have discussion before work starts. If the stump is left low and stable, perhaps that is fine for a while. If the area needs to end up being lawn again, the grind depth and backfill strategy matter. If the root system is comprehensive, you may require to anticipate sinkage or irregular settlement in the months that follow. A good tree service will not assure a completely undetectable surface where reality does not enable it.

    The very same judgment applies to tree trimming. A crown decrease can reduce weight and enhance clearance, but too much pruning at once can surprise the tree or make the canopy appearance unnatural. There is a balance in between security, looks, and plant health. The right business aspects that stabilize rather of cutting to impress the eye from the curb.
